首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

SVG.js -如何在Angular中删除之前绘制的元素?

在Angular中删除之前绘制的SVG元素,可以通过以下步骤实现:

  1. 首先,确保已经安装了SVG.js库。可以通过在终端中运行以下命令来安装SVG.js:
  2. 首先,确保已经安装了SVG.js库。可以通过在终端中运行以下命令来安装SVG.js:
  3. 在Angular组件中引入SVG.js库。可以在组件的顶部添加以下代码:
  4. 在Angular组件中引入SVG.js库。可以在组件的顶部添加以下代码:
  5. 在组件的初始化方法中创建SVG画布并绘制元素。可以使用SVG.js提供的API来创建和绘制SVG元素。例如,可以在ngOnInit方法中添加以下代码:
  6. 在组件的初始化方法中创建SVG画布并绘制元素。可以使用SVG.js提供的API来创建和绘制SVG元素。例如,可以在ngOnInit方法中添加以下代码:
  7. 上述代码创建了一个大小为500x500的SVG画布,并在画布上绘制了一个红色的矩形。
  8. 要删除之前绘制的元素,可以使用SVG.js提供的remove()方法。可以在需要删除元素的方法中添加以下代码:
  9. 要删除之前绘制的元素,可以使用SVG.js提供的remove()方法。可以在需要删除元素的方法中添加以下代码:
  10. 上述代码通过SVG.get()方法获取之前绘制的矩形元素,并使用remove()方法将其从画布中删除。
  11. 注意:在绘制元素时,可以为每个元素指定一个唯一的ID,以便在需要删除元素时能够准确地获取到它。

以上是在Angular中删除之前绘制的SVG元素的基本步骤。根据具体的需求,可以使用SVG.js提供的其他方法和功能来实现更复杂的操作。关于SVG.js的更多信息和详细的API文档,可以参考腾讯云的SVG.js产品介绍链接地址:SVG.js产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券